An equation for the quantum average of the gauge invariant Wilson loop in n
on-commutative Yang-Mills theory with gauge group U(N) is obtained. In the
't Hooft limit, the equation reduces to the loop equation of ordinary Yang-
Mills theory. At finite N, the equation involves the quantum averages of th
e additional gauge invariant observables of the non-commutative theory asso
ciated with open contours in space-time. We also derive equations for corre
lators of several gauge invariant (open or closed) Wilson lines. Finally, w
e discuss a perturbative check of our results. (C) 2001 Elsevier Science B.
